Leave Application Email

Most workplaces today expect a leave request by email rather than a printed note, so your subject line and opening lines matter more than you’d think. Keep the subject direct , something like “Sick Leave Request – [Your Name] – [Dates]” , so your manager and HR can spot it instantly in a crowded inbox.

Types of Leave Letters

Not every medical leave letter looks the same , the content and formality shift depending on who’s reading it. Here’s a quick comparison of the most common types:

Type Who It’s For Key Requirement
Sick leave letter for work Employees requesting short-term leave Doctor’s note for 2+ days, per HR leave policy
Medical leave letter for school Students or parents notifying absence Student medical certificate, parent signature
Hospitalization leave letter Employees on extended medical leave Discharge summary or hospital certificate
Job fitness certificate New hires before joining a company Certificate confirming fitness to work
Form 1A medical certificate Applicants for a driving license Government-format certificate from a registered doctor

Two of these , job fitness certificates and Form 1A , are often overlooked, yet they trip up plenty of people. If you’ve received a job offer, many companies now ask for a fitness certificate for job joining, confirming you’re medically fit to take on the role before your start date. This isn’t a sick leave letter; it’s a short medical certificate stating you have no condition that would prevent you from performing your duties.

Similarly, if you’re applying for or renewing a driving license, the Regional Transport Office requires a Form 1A medical certificate, filled out by a registered medical practitioner, confirming your vision, hearing, and general fitness to drive. This is a legal requirement under motor vehicle rules, not just paperwork , and it needs a certified doctor’s signature and registration number to be valid.

How to Write a Leave Letter

Whatever the context, a medical leave letter format generally follows the same skeleton. Here’s how to write a letter for medical leave, step by step.

How to Write a Letter for Medical Leave: Step-by-Step

  1. Start with your details. Include your name, employee ID or roll number, department or class, and the date you’re writing the letter.
  2. Address it correctly. Use “Dear [Manager’s Name]” for work, “Dear Principal/Class Teacher” for school, or “To the Regional Transport Officer” for Form 1A submissions.
  3. State the reason clearly. One or two sentences on your medical condition is enough , you don’t need to over-explain.
  4. Mention exact dates. Specify the start date and expected return date, or note if the duration depends on doctor’s advice.
  5. Attach medical documentation. A doctor’s certificate, sick note, or discharge summary should accompany the letter, especially for leave beyond one or two days.
  6. Offer a point of contact. Mention a colleague or classmate who can handle urgent matters while you’re away.
  7. Close politely. Thank the reader for their understanding and offer to share more information if required.

Here’s a short sample combining all these elements for a workplace medical leave application sample:

“Dear Mr. Kapoor, I am writing to request medical leave from March 4 to March 6 due to a bacterial infection diagnosed by my physician. I have attached the medical certificate confirming the same. I will be reachable over email for anything urgent, and Rohit has agreed to cover my client calls during this period. Thank you for your understanding.”

Frequently Asked Questions

What should a medical leave letter include?

Your name, the dates of leave, a brief reason, a note on medical documentation attached, and a contact person if needed. Keep the leave letter salutation formal and the closing polite.

Is a doctor’s note required for one day of sick leave?

It depends on your company’s sick leave policy. Many employers allow one day of self-certified leave, but anything beyond that typically needs a medical certificate.

Can I use an online doctor’s certificate for office or school leave?

Yes. A telemedicine consultation with a certified physician, conducted under WHO telemedicine guidelines, produces a certificate accepted by most employers, schools, and colleges, as long as it includes the doctor’s registration details.

What is a Form 1A medical certificate used for?

Form 1A is required when applying for or renewing a driving license in India. It confirms you’re medically fit to drive and must be signed by a registered medical practitioner.

Do I need a fitness certificate before joining a new job?

Many companies, especially in manufacturing, logistics, and healthcare, ask new hires to submit a fitness certificate confirming they have no medical condition that would affect job performance before their start date.

How long is a medical certificate valid for leave purposes?

This varies by employer and by condition, but most medical certificates specify a recommended recovery period. If you need more time, a follow-up consultation and updated certificate are usually required.
